Motorcyclist killed, another injured in collision in Spanaway

PIERCE COUNTY, Wash. — A motorcyclist has died and another person was injured in a crash on Sunday in Spanaway, troopers said.

The crash happened on state Route 7 at 268th Street East.

The driver of the car, a 30-year-old man, was taken to the hospital in critical condition. He is under arrest for driving under the influence, authorities said.

The north and southbound lanes are blocked.

The crash remains under investigation.
